I have taken an undergraduate course called "Introduction to AI", and it so far deals with topics such as search, knowledge representation, game playing and so on...kind of a overview of most of the topics the prof said.
At my university(San Jose State Uni), about 40 students have taken the xml and web intelligence course, which seems to be towards data mining and ontology.
Also keep an eye out for vague topics, and go and speak to the prof and find out what he intends to cover during that semester.